VIDEO: RunWifeyRun Talks Black Girls Run!

 

This week we had the opportunity to catch up with one of our good friends Lorraine Robertson aka AskWifey aka RunWifeyRun! We talked about Lorraine’s motivation for running and the upcoming Black Girls Run Inaugural Race to End Hunger. The race takes place this Sunday, September 16th in Atlanta, Georgia. Lamar and I will be running and we hope that you’ve registered in advance so we can see you there.

You can find out more about Black Girls Run and the Race to End Hunger on their website www.blackgirlsrun.com.
